   32 ; int   memcmp(const void *LHS, const void *RHS, size_t len);
   33 ;
   34 ; Memcmp returns the difference between the first two different bytes, 
   35 ; or 0 if the two strings are equal.  Because we compare a word at a
   36 ; time, this requires a little additional processing once we find a
   37 ; difference.
   38 ;       r3 - LHS
   39 ;       r4 - RHS
   40 ;       r5 - len
   41 
   42         .align  5
   43         .globl  EXT(memcmp)
   44 LEXT(memcmp)
   45 
   46         cmpwi   cr1,r5,6                ; six is the most common length
   47         mr      r6,r3                   ; we want to use r3 for compare result
   48         mr.     r3,r5                   ; test length for 0
   49         bgt     cr1,Llong               ; handle long strings
   50         blt     cr1,Lshort              ; and short strings
   51 
   52         ; six char strings are special cased because they are the most common
   53 Lsix:
   54         lwz     r8,0(r6)                ; first 4 bytes of LHS
   55         lwz     r7,0(r4)                ; and RHS
   56         xor.    r3,r8,r7                ; compare first 4
   57         bne     Ldifferent              ; first 4 differed
   58         lhz     r8,4(r6)                ; last 2 of LHS
   59         lhz     r7,4(r4)                ; last 2 of RHS
   60         xor.    r3,r8,r7                ; compare last 2
   61         beqlr                           ; done if equal
   62 
   63         ; strings differ, so we must compute difference between first two
   64         ; differing bytes.
   65         ;       r8 = LHS bytes
   66         ;       r7 = RHS bytes
   67         ;       r3 = r8 xor r7 (r3!=0)
   68 Ldifferent:
   69         cntlzw  r9,r3                   ; count leading 0s in xor
   70         rlwinm  r10,r9,0,0,28           ; mask off low 3 bits, so r10 = 0, 8, 16, or 24
   71         subfic  r6,r10,24               ; r6 := (24 - r10)
   72         srw     r4,r8,r6                ; r4 = LHS differing byte
   73         srw     r5,r7,r6                ; r5 = RHS differing byte
   74         sub     r3,r4,r5                ; r3 = difference
   75         blr
   76 
   77         ; handle long strings
   78 Llong:
   79         srwi    r0,r5,2                 ; r0 = word length
   80         mtctr   r0                      ; set up for loop
   81 Llongloop:
   82         lwz     r8,0(r6)                ; next 4 bytes from LHS
   83         addi    r6,r6,4
   84         lwz     r7,0(r4)                ; next 4 from RHS
   85         addi    r4,r4,4
   86         xor.    r3,r8,r7                ; compare next 4 bytes
   87         bdnzt+  eq,Llongloop            ; loop if ctr!=0 and cr0_eq
   88         bne     Ldifferent              ; these 4 bytes not equal
   89         
   90         andi.   r5,r5,3                 ; more to go?
   91 
   92         ; compare short strings (0-5 bytes long)
   93         ;       r5 = length (0-5)
   94         ;       cr0= set on length
   95         ;       r3 = if r5=0, then r3=0
   96 Lshort:
   97         beqlr                           ; 0-length strings are defined to be equal (r3=0)
   98         mtctr   r5
   99 Lshortloop:
  100         lbz     r8,0(r6)                ; get next byte from LHS
  101         addi    r6,r6,1
  102         lbz     r7,0(r4)                ; and next byte from RHS
  103         addi    r4,r4,1
  104         sub.    r3,r8,r7                ; compare
  105         bdnzt+  eq,Lshortloop           ; lloop if ctr!=0 and cr0_eq
  106         blr                             ; done, r3 set correctly by the subtract
